2022, Shōō
'Sakuragawa' (Registered by Chad Harris, R. 2022) JI (6 F.), 48" (122 cm), Late bloom. Style arms white, crests lightly sanded pastel violet (RHS 85C); falls white ground, heavily sanded violet blends of mid red and purple-violet (77B to 88B), yellow signal, green cast following veins; Edo style, flaring form. Parentage unknown. Probably Matsudaira Shōō in Japan, before 1856.
